Scientific Laws
Principles based on empirical evidence that describe and predict natural phenomena, often expressed in mathematical form.
Occupies Space
A characteristic of physical objects that have a measurable size and volume, existing within a three-dimensional area.
Environmental Degradation
The decline in environmental quality due to resource depletion, ecosystem destruction, and the disappearance of wildlife.
Physical States
The distinct forms that different phases of matter take on, commonly identified as solid, liquid, and gas.
